I'm trying to build Qt with a reduced set of dependencies. I changed
src/qtbase.mk to run ./configure with -no-freetype, but the qwindows.dll
platform plugin still has a runtime dependency on libfreetype. This, in
turn, pulls in several other libraries including libharfbuzz and libpng.
Is it possible to configure Qt so that it doesn't use libfreetype,
either from Qt5Core / Qt5Gui or from the platform plugin(s)?
